Caribbean Airlines (CAL) has announced significant adjustments to its regional network, including the suspension of all flights to Tortola in the British Virgin Islands and San Juan in Puerto Rico, effective January 10, 2026.
The move forms part of the carrier's ongoing network optimisation programme.
The airline says the decision follows a detailed review of route performance and how best to deploy its resources.
Passengers affected by the changes will be contacted directly and provided with full refunds were applicable.
As part of the restructuring, CAL will also streamline operations at its Barbados hub beginning February next year, and reallocate aircraft and crew to Trinidad, while preserving links throughout the northern and eastern Caribbean.
Acting CEO Nirmala Ramai said the adjustments are essential to strengthening service reliability and competitiveness while safeguarding the airline's long-term viability.
